2013-03-20 2 views
0

3 div가 있습니다. 1이 z-index1 (배경 이미지)에 설정됩니다. 1이 z-index5 (텍스트 및 링크가있는 일반 div)로 설정됩니다. 1이 z-index10)애니메이션 후 div의 z 인덱스를 변경합니다.

z- 색인 5는 다른 두 div와 정지 사이에서 위로 슬라이드합니다. 그러나 그것은 링크가 있기 때문에 그 전경 이미지 (대부분은 통해 볼 수있는 .png) 아래에 있기 때문에 클릭 할 수 있습니다

내 질문은, 어떻게하면 앞으로 전진 할 z- 색인을 얻을 수 있습니까? 애니메이션이 중단되어 링크가 클릭 가능하게됩니까? 여기까지 내가 가지고있는 것이지만 작동하지 않습니다. 애니메이션은 올바르게 재생되지만 zindex는 전경 위로 이동하지 않는 것 같습니다. 미리 감사드립니다. 후 질문에

페이지 : www.titanstudio.net/about.html

다른 작은 사업부를 애니메이션 전체 jQuery 코드는 이미지를 미리로드하고 이미지가로드 될 때까지 된 div를 숨 깁니다.

$(window).load(function(){ 
    $('#PageTitle').fadeIn(500,function(){ 
     $(this).animate({"left" : "100px"}, 1000); 
    }); 
    $(function() { 
     $('#contentcontain').animate({ marginTop: 40 }, 7000, function() { 
      $(this).css({ zIndex: 15 }); 
     }); 
    }); 
    $('#undersplash').show(); 
    $('#oversplash').show(); 
}); 
+1

은 참고로 난 정확한 속성은 'Z-index'하지'zIndex''추측한다. – HungryCoder

+1

'.css ('z-index', 15); 또는'.css ({zIndex : 15}); ' – adeneo

+1

응답하기에는 너무 느 렸지만 여기는 http://jsfiddle.net/lollero입니다./tcYA8/ – Joonas

답변

3
$(function() { 
    $('#contentcontain').animate({'margin-top': '10px'}, 7000, function() { 
     $(this).css('z-index', '15'); 
    });  
}); 
+0

이것도 작동하지 않습니다 .. 만약 그것의 전경 이미지가 엉망입니다. –

+1

@JamieCollingwood - DOM 검사기로 요소를 검사하여 Z- 색인이 실제로 변경되는지 확인한 다음, 변경되면 문제가 발생합니까? – adeneo

+0

예 .. 제안에 감사드립니다. 왜 내가 그것에 가지 않았는지 모르겠다. 돔 도구는 내가 배경 div 안에 중첩 된 중간 div를 가지고 계신 것으로 나타났습니다 .. 중첩되지 않으므로 지금 중대한 작동하지 않습니다 ... 명백한 첫눈을 내려다 보니 미안합니다. = ( –

관련 문제